"Seeing is believing!" - This perennial adage remains valid in countless aspects of humanity, yet in the area of scientific data analysis, seeing-based analysis is inadequate. TissueGnostics overcomes this shortcoming with its revolutionary Tissue Image Cytometers, employing an integrated approach to unravel the molecular processes behind conditions such as neoplastic diseases, immune system disorders, and infectious diseases.

Founded in 2003, TissueGnostics has become a global trailblazer, influencing biomedical research in over 60 nations across every continent. Their technologies have been included in thousands of research studies and published in more than 800 peer-reviewed journals, helping scientists around the world in their quest to decipher the causes of disease onset and create treatment options for patients.

TissueGnostics’ offerings hold significant importance in developing precision medicine, poised to assist innumerable patients around the world. The worldwide team at TissueGnostics is unwaveringly committed to their corporate motto - Precision that Inspires!.
